30 lines
1.3 KiB
YAML
30 lines
1.3 KiB
YAML
|
---
|
||
|
### mgrote.docker-compose-deploy
|
||
|
docker_compose_base_dir: /home/mg/docker
|
||
|
docker_compose_projects:
|
||
|
- name: miniflux
|
||
|
dir_name: docker-miniflux
|
||
|
repository_url: git.mgrote.net/mg/docker-miniflux
|
||
|
repository_user: mg
|
||
|
repository_user_password: "{{ lookup('keepass', 'gitea_mg_https_password', 'password') }}"
|
||
|
- name: navidrome-mg
|
||
|
dir_name: docker-navidrome-mg
|
||
|
repository_url: git.mgrote.net/mg/docker-navidrome-mg
|
||
|
repository_user: mg
|
||
|
repository_user_password: "{{ lookup('keepass', 'gitea_mg_https_password', 'password') }}"
|
||
|
- name: nightscout
|
||
|
dir_name: docker-nightscout
|
||
|
repository_url: git.mgrote.net/mg/docker-nightscout
|
||
|
repository_user: mg
|
||
|
repository_user_password: "{{ lookup('keepass', 'gitea_mg_https_password', 'password') }}"
|
||
|
- name: traefik
|
||
|
dir_name: docker-traefik
|
||
|
repository_url: git.mgrote.net/mg/docker-traefik
|
||
|
repository_user: mg
|
||
|
repository_user_password: "{{ lookup('keepass', 'gitea_mg_https_password', 'password') }}"
|
||
|
- name: watchtower
|
||
|
dir_name: docker-watchtower
|
||
|
repository_url: git.mgrote.net/mg/docker-watchtower
|
||
|
repository_user: mg
|
||
|
repository_user_password: "{{ lookup('keepass', 'gitea_mg_https_password', 'password') }}"
|